Default Differential Fluid change

Just got a new 01 c5 33kmiles, only problems with it so far was the common rear differential noise, did alot of research thought I would post my results I used 2 quarts of Mobil 1 LS 75-90 synthetic figured I would give it a shot before buying from the dealer. and it helped but it didn't go away, I then added about 3/4's of a tube of trans-x friction modifier and the noise is gone!

I believe the differential only uses 1.6 quarts of fluid which includes the friction modifier. You should have done your homework before putting in fluid without the modifier. On these cars, the modifier is required. Now are you aware there is a drive-line noise that seems to come with the cars? GM produced a video to make new owners aware that this was a normal sound. Sort of sounds like a lose drive-train system.

Note that Service bulletin PIP3559G from July 8, 2008 gives part number 89021677, SAE 75W-90 Synthetic Axle Lubricant and part number 1052358, Limited-Slip Axle Lubricant Additive, are the proper products to be using for 1999 - 2004 Chevrolet Corvette, Corvette Z06.
